Dietitians

A Dietitian in Primary Care can play a crucial role in managing and supporting patients with diet and obesity issues which are often main factors in the etiology of LTCs and nutritional interventions have been identified as key to support patients with conditions such diabetes, hypertension, stroke, heart disease and mental health. They can also support patients to self-manage their conditions.

Dietitians play a crucial role in the education of patients with health promotion and education patients on how they can prevent conditions by adopting healthier eating and drinking habits.

Dietitians can support colleagues within the PCN and make recommendations regarding changes to medications for the nutritional management of patients, based on interpretation of biochemical, physiological, and dietary requirements
